Overview:
The FKM 75 O-Ring (cross-section 3.5mm, internal diameter 60mm) is a heavy-duty, precision-engineered sealing ring tailored for the large rotary valve system of Technopack's E-FP-500-DX and E-FP-1000-DX piston fillers. Built to maintain a tight, chemically resistant seal in high-viscosity product environments, this O-ring ensures reliable, long-term performance in demanding production applications.
Durable Fluorocarbon (FKM) Elastomer:
Crafted from high-grade FKM rubber with a 75 Shore A hardness rating, this O-ring exhibits excellent resistance to high temperatures, aggressive media, and chemical degradation. Ideal for high-viscosity product transfer systems where aggressive formulations are common.
Precision Fit for Rotary Motion:
Designed to seal the rotating surfaces of the large valve mechanism, the 3.5mm CS and 60mm ID dimensions provide a snug fit that prevents product leakage while allowing for consistent rotary motion and pressure regulation.
High Temperature & Chemical Resistance:
Operates effectively in temperature ranges from -20°C to +200°C and withstands exposure to oils, solvents, and chemical agents—making it suitable for a wide range of viscous materials including pastes, gels, and semi-solids.
Enhanced Compression Set Resistance:
The O-ring maintains its integrity and elasticity under repeated compression cycles, reducing the frequency of seal replacement and improving uptime during high-volume production.

Rotary Valve Use Case:
Serves as the primary seal for the large rotary valve chamber, regulating the flow direction of thick fluids during the intake and discharge phases of the filling process.
Ensures a leak-free seal even under dynamic mechanical movement and high back-pressure conditions typical in piston-based systems.
